Reality is, in automotive platform sharing terms, it IS lightly modified. But on a relative scale. The best example being the Nissan FM chassis architecture, whereas the Z, G coupe, G Sedan, Murano, FX, and the smaller Infiniti SUV are the same platform. The difference between a BRZ and an Impreza is about the same as a G coupe and G sedan. People seem to have little trouble accepting the G relationship, but the stretch between an EX35 and 350Z or BRZ and Impreza is flat out impossible to some people. To the unenlightened the name is more important than the engineering.
